Output 641c70ea96cae48a575178eb201b3f83d395eabea491d1dd1e20601bfe9a30e4:3

value
44760879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be8a93924bab0eeb53a6673e033f0d7062ab7d8e OP_EQUAL
address
MRGedLbFZ8ffnpmu3QAMSLdmstcyUGZHXC
transaction
641c70ea96cae48a575178eb201b3f83d395eabea491d1dd1e20601bfe9a30e4
spent
true